Exploring JSONBin: A Reliable and Efficient Solution for Data Storage
Welcome to our blog post on JSONBin, the reliable and efficient solution for data storage! In this post, we will explore the ins and outs of JSONBin and how it can revolutionize the way you store and retrieve your data. Whether you’re a developer looking for a user-friendly storage solution or a business owner seeking a cost-effective way to manage your data, JSONBin has got you covered. So, let’s dive in and discover the wonders of JSONBin!
What is JSONBin?
JSONBin is a cloud-based service that allows you to store, manage, and retrieve your data effortlessly. JSON (JavaScript Object Notation) is a lightweight data-interchange format that is easy for humans to read and write. It is widely used in web applications to transmit data between a server and a client, making it an ideal choice for data storage. JSONBin takes advantage of the simplicity and versatility of JSON to provide a seamless experience for developers and non-technical users alike.
The Benefits of Using JSONBin
JSONBin offers a plethora of benefits that make it a top choice for data storage. Let’s take a closer look at some of its key advantages:
1. Easy to Use
JSONBin provides a user-friendly interface that simplifies the process of storing and managing your data. Its intuitive design allows even non-technical users to navigate through the platform effortlessly. With just a few clicks, you can create a new bin, add data to it, and retrieve it whenever needed.
2. Flexibility
JSONBin offers great flexibility when it comes to data storage. You can store any type of data in JSON format, including text, numbers, arrays, and even nested objects. This flexibility allows you to structure your data in a way that best suits your needs. Whether you’re storing customer information, product catalogs, or user-generated content, JSONBin can handle it all.
3. Cost-Effective
One of the major advantages of JSONBin is its affordability. The platform offers various pricing plans to cater to different needs and budgets. Whether you’re a small startup or a large enterprise, there is a plan that fits your requirements. JSONBin’s cost-effectiveness combined with its robust features makes it a wise investment for businesses of all sizes.
4. Scalability
As your data grows, JSONBin grows with it. The platform is designed to handle large volumes of data without compromising its performance. JSONBin’s scalable architecture ensures that your applications can seamlessly integrate with it, regardless of the data size. Whether you’re managing a small database or dealing with terabytes of data, JSONBin can handle the load with ease.
5. Security
Data security is a top priority for JSONBin. The platform employs industry-standard security measures to ensure that your data remains safe and protected at all times. From encryption to access controls, JSONBin takes every possible step to safeguard your valuable information. You can have peace of mind knowing that your data is in good hands.
How JSONBin Works
Now that we’re familiar with the benefits of JSONBin, let’s take a closer look at how it actually works. JSONBin follows a simple and straightforward process to store and retrieve your data. Here’s a step-by-step breakdown:
1. Creating a Bin
To get started with JSONBin, you need to create a bin. A bin is a container that holds your data. Think of it as a virtual storage unit. Creating a bin is as easy as clicking a button. Once you create a bin, you will receive a unique URL that you can use to access and manage your data.
2. Adding Data
Once you have a bin, you can start adding data to it. JSONBin allows you to add data in JSON format, making it effortless to structure and organize your information. You can add individual data points, arrays, or even nested objects. JSONBin provides an intuitive interface where you can input your data directly or upload it from a file.
3. Retrieving Data
Retrieving your data from JSONBin is a breeze. All you need is the unique URL of your bin. Simply make an HTTP request to the bin URL, and JSONBin will return the data stored within it. You can retrieve the entire bin or specify a subset of data using filters and queries. JSONBin offers various options to fine-tune your requests and get the exact information you need.
4. Updating and Deleting Data
JSONBin also allows you to update and delete your data with ease. You can make changes to individual data points or modify entire sections of your JSON structure. JSONBin provides a range of methods and APIs to help you manipulate your data efficiently. Whether you want to correct a typo or remove obsolete information, JSONBin makes it a seamless process.
Use Cases for JSONBin
JSONBin’s versatility makes it suitable for a wide range of use cases. Here are a few examples of how JSONBin can be utilized:
1. Web Application Backend
JSONBin can serve as a reliable backend for web applications. By storing user data, settings, and preferences in JSON format, you can easily retrieve and update this information as needed. JSONBin’s scalability ensures that your application can handle a growing user base without sacrificing performance.
2. Content Management Systems
If you’re running a content-heavy website or a blog, JSONBin can be a great asset. You can store your articles, blog posts, and media files in JSON format within JSONBin. This allows for easy retrieval and management of your content, making it a breeze to update and publish new articles.
3. Internet of Things (IoT)
With the rise of IoT devices, the need for efficient data storage and retrieval has become paramount. JSONBin can be used to store and manage data from IoT sensors and devices. By structuring the data in JSON format, you can easily analyze and extract valuable insights from the massive amounts of data generated by your IoT infrastructure.
4. Mobile App Backend
JSONBin’s simplicity and ease of use make it an excellent choice for mobile app backends. You can store user profiles, app settings, and other relevant data in JSON format within JSONBin. This allows your mobile app to retrieve and update data seamlessly, providing a smooth user experience.
Comparing JSONBin with Other Data Storage Solutions
To truly understand the value of JSONBin, let’s compare it with some other popular data storage solutions:
Feature | JSONBin | Relational Databases | NoSQL Databases |
---|---|---|---|
Data Structure | JSON | Tables | Key-Value |
Query Flexibility | ✔️ | ✔️ | ✔️ |
Scalability | ✔️ | ✔️ | ✔️ |
Cost-Effectiveness | ✔️ | ✔️ | ✔️ |
Ease of Use | ✔️ | ❌ | ❌ |
Performance | ✔️ | ✔️ | ✔️ |
Security | ✔️ | ✔️ | ✔️ |
As you can see from the comparison table, JSONBin offers many advantages over traditional data storage solutions. Its flexibility, scalability, and cost-effectiveness make it a standout choice for modern applications.
Frequently Asked Questions (FAQ)
Here are some frequently asked questions about JSONBin:
Q1: Is JSONBin free to use?
A1: JSONBin offers both free and paid plans. The free plan provides limited storage and features, while the paid plans offer more resources and additional functionalities.
Q2: Can I import existing JSON data into JSONBin?
A2: Yes, JSONBin allows you to import existing JSON data into your bins. You can easily migrate your data from other platforms or databases to JSONBin.
Q3: What happens if I exceed my storage limit?
A3: If you exceed your storage limit, JSONBin will provide options to upgrade your plan or purchase additional storage. You can choose the option that best fits your needs.
Q4: How secure is my data on JSONBin?
A4: JSONBin takes data security seriously. It employs encryption, access controls, and other measures to ensure that your data remains safe and protected.
Conclusion
JSONBin is a reliable and efficient solution for data storage. With its ease of use, flexibility, and cost-effectiveness, it offers a compelling choice for developers and businesses alike. Whether you’re storing user data, managing content, or handling IoT data, JSONBin can streamline your data storage and retrieval processes. By leveraging the power of JSON, JSONBin empowers you to organize and access your data with ease. So why wait? Give JSONBin a try and experience the wonders of modern data storage!